    Will a ford 2.5l Duratec fit in my 2001 Merc Cougar 2.0l Engine bay?
    I an engine that runs off a salvage yard it came off a 1999 mercury cougar it is a 2.5l v6 duratec, and my current car has the 4cyl 2.0l same car just different engine right? Just wondering cause I really want that engine and tranny in my car. The only thing I need to go back and get is the beefy alternator that came on the v6 models, this is what I got from the 1999 : rims/tires, suspension system. Rear axile and front, interior moldings, engine mounts, engine, and tranny, seats. What do I need to do to make this work I have 11,000 dollars worth of my father in-laws tools at my disposal and a chiltons manual for the 1999-2002 years of Mercury Cougar

    Fitting the engine and transmission is only part of the battle. The other part is getting an electrical system (PCM, wiring harness, etc.) that it will work with.

    ... plus changes to the weight forward (suspension needs), plumbing for fuel and exhaust, radiator and transmission/oil coolers, etc...

    Much to consider before possibly permanently diabling your car.
